IAA engineers have received monitoring alerts of our switch at VDC-PER01 / PerthIX experiencing an I2C protocol panic causing system reporting instability. No traffic impact has occurred or is expected.

Our technician has attended onsite and after re-seating various redundant bits of hardware in an attempt to restore the stuck I2C communications, the issue persists and the best next course of action is to reboot the device.

Expected downtime: ~15 minutes
If hardware fault: ~1-3 hours

Ports will be drained of peering traffic using BCP214 compliant filters before the reboot and removed once the device is back online and stable.

In the unlikely event of a hardware fault, a spare onsite switch will be swapped out with the failed hardware.
